Dodd plans book on his role in ‘trying to save’ U.S. economy
By Alex Wood
Journal Inquirer
Published: Friday, February 13, 2009 11:08 AM EST

In an apparent effort to burnish an image that has been tarnished by the national financial crisis — and by an unusually favorable mortgage deal on his two homes — U.S. Sen. Christopher J. Dodd is planning a book on the crisis and his role in dealing with it.

The book, to be published in June, is titled “Thirteen Days: How the Financial Crisis Changed the Politics of Washington,” according to an announcement on the Web site of Publishers Weekly, a trade organ for the book industry.

The authors are Dodd, a Connecticut Democrat, and Lary Bloom, former editor of the Hartford Courant’s Sunday magazine supplement, Publishers Weekly reported.

The book is to be published by Crown, an imprint of the Crown Publishing Group, which belongs to Random House Inc.

“The book will provide an intimate look at how, over the course of 13 days last September, a financial crisis led to panic and meltdown,” Publishers Weekly reported.

Dodd, who chairs the Senate Banking Committee, “will also describe how he and others acted swiftly to try to save the American economy,” Publishers Weekly added.

Telephone messages left for Dodd’s press secretary, Brian DeAngelis, weren’t immediately returned early today.

Dodd’s approval ratings have fallen in the wake of the disclosure that he got unusually favorable financial terms on mortgages for his Washington townhouse and his East Haddam home under a “VIP program” set up by Countrywide Financial Corp.’s chief executive officer for influential “friends.”

Dodd announced this month that he plans to refinance the mortgages.

“Knowing what I know now, I regret ever having done business with Countrywide,” he told reporters. He also said he and his wife, Jackie Clegg Dodd, have never been friends with Angelo Mozilo, Countrywide’s chief executive.

Dodd and his wife have acknowledged that they knew about the VIP program, while saying they thought it involved only upgraded customer service, such as being able to get someone on the telephone without having to go through automated messages.

The book isn’t the first collaboration between Dodd and Bloom. They also co-authored the book, “Letters from Nuremberg: My Father’s Narrative of a Quest for Justice.” The book is a compilation of letters from Dodd’s father, Thomas J. Dodd, when he was prosecutor at the Nuremberg war crimes trials after World War II.

The elder Dodd served as a U.S. senator from Connecticut from 1959 to 1971.

Crown recently released a paperback version of “Letters from Nuremberg,” according to Bloom’s Web site.
